The Strofix canopy fixing glass-wall is a stainless-steel combination fitting for hanging glass canopy systems that simultaneously clamps the glass canopy panel and anchors to the building wall. The fitting has a Ø50 mm rosette (d50/d60 mm) and accepts glass panels from 8 to 17.52 mm thick. Available in AISI 304 with a satin finish. Select the steel grade in the dropdown at order time.

The glass-wall fixing is used at the wall-side attachment points of a hanging glass canopy where the glass panel meets the building facade. The fitting passes through a pre-drilled hole in the glass canopy panel, clamping the glass between two rosettes, and simultaneously connects to the wall behind — combining the glass clamping and wall anchoring functions in a single component. The 8–17.52 mm glass thickness range covers single tempered glass (8, 10, 12 mm) and laminated safety glass configurations up to 17.52 mm (e.g., 2 × 8.76 mm). AISI 304 is suitable for standard sheltered installations.

FAQ:

What does this fitting do?

The glass-wall fixing serves two functions in one component: it clamps the glass canopy panel (passing through a hole in the glass with rosettes on both sides) and anchors the clamped glass to the building wall. This eliminates the need for separate glass and wall fixings at the wall-side connection points.

What glass thicknesses are supported?

The fitting accepts glass panels from 8 to 17.52 mm thick. This covers single tempered glass panels (8, 10, 12 mm) and laminated safety glass (e.g., 8.76, 10.76, 13.52, 17.52 mm).

What are the rosette dimensions?

The product is designated d50/d60 mm. The Ø50 mm dimension is shown in the spec table. The dual diameter designation refers to the glass-side and wall-side rosette dimensions.

Which steel grades are available?

AISI 304 is currently available.

How does this differ from the wall-tension rod fixing?

The wall-tension rod fixing (SKU SJ50WT) is a wall-only anchor point that connects to a tension rod — it does not touch the glass. This glass-wall fixing clamps the glass AND connects to the wall in one piece. Use the wall-tension rod fixing where the tension rod meets the wall above the glass; use this glass-wall fixing where the glass panel meets the wall directly.

What other components are needed?

A complete hanging glass canopy system typically also requires: glass-tension rod fixings (at the outer edge of the glass), tension rods, and the wall-tension rod fixing at the upper wall anchor point. See the Strofix hanging canopy system set for a complete package.

About Hanging Glass Canopies

A hanging glass canopy is a wall-mounted entrance shelter in which stainless-steel tension rods suspend the glass panel from anchor points above, transferring load diagonally back to the building façade.

Strofix offers all the parts needed to build hanging canopy systems — the suspension rods, the fittings that hold the glass against the wall, the connectors that link the rods to both the glass and the wall, and complete system sets — all made in stainless steel with a satin finish.

The benefits go beyond appearance. The canopy shelters the doorway from rain and snow, keeping visitors dry as they arrive and protecting the door and threshold from constant weather exposure, which extends their working life. Because the glass is clear, daylight still reaches the entrance, so the area underneath does not feel dark or enclosed. The slim rod suspension leaves the façade largely unobstructed, which is especially valuable on buildings with detailed brickwork, stonework, or architectural features worth preserving.
